Output 25cb105a8a9787b4ecc84ed77fa1af71f68f73f424afdfef510eb78890d78071:1

value
907783627
script pubkey
OP_0 OP_PUSHBYTES_20 a16af0d743232770d1fe21e107bf7ab3f1c638c1
address
bc1q5940p46ryvnhp507y8ss00m6k0cuvwxp4d62jk
transaction
25cb105a8a9787b4ecc84ed77fa1af71f68f73f424afdfef510eb78890d78071
spent
true